I'll call it "Nostr Smart Contract Network".
I've put the name "Network" to emphasize that there won't be a single blockchain storing everything, quite the contrary, anyone can launch their own network, with their own consensus mechanism communicating with each other through Nostr protocol. And I put the name "Nostr", because this "Smart Contract Network" will be as Nostr, stupidly simple. I particularly want to cast my net by limiting the amount of data stored, to allow the entire state to be validated in the browser. In fact, there will be no need to install any application, as everything can work in the browser (thanks to #nostr).
